Cost of Bariatric Surgery in the Philippines

When considering bariatric surgery in the Philippines, it’s important to have a clear understanding of the associated costs. The average cost of bariatric surgery can vary depending on several factors such as the type of procedure, the surgeon’s experience, the hospital or clinic chosen, and any additional services or aftercare required.

On average, the cost of bariatric surgery in the Philippines ranges from $1000 – $1500. This cost typically includes pre-operative consultations, the surgical procedure itself, anesthesia fees, hospital stay, and postoperative follow-up visits. However, it’s essential to keep in mind that this is just an average estimate and individual prices may vary.

It’s also worth noting that some hospitals or clinics may offer package deals that include additional services like nutritional counseling and psychological support. These packages can provide comprehensive care throughout your weight loss journey but may come at a higher cost.

Before making a decision, it’s advisable to consult with multiple surgeons or healthcare providers to get a clear understanding of the costs involved and what services are included. Additionally, it’s crucial to check if your health insurance covers bariatric surgery or if there are any financing options available to help manage the expenses.

Remember, while cost is an important consideration, it should not be the sole determining factor when choosing a bariatric surgeon or facility. Quality of care, experience of the medical team, and patient success rates should also be taken into account to ensure the best possible outcome for your weight loss journey.

Factors Affecting the Cost of Bariatric Surgery

The cost of bariatric surgery in the Philippines can vary due to several factors that influence the overall price. Understanding these factors can help you better comprehend the expenses associated with the procedure and make an informed decision.

One significant factor is the type of bariatric surgery chosen. Different procedures, such as gastric bypass, gastric sleeve, or gastric banding, have varying costs based on their complexity and the resources required. Generally, more invasive surgeries tend to be more expensive.

The experience and reputation of the surgeon also play a role in determining the cost. Highly experienced surgeons who specialize in bariatric procedures may charge higher fees due to their expertise and success rates. It’s important to choose a surgeon who is skilled in performing bariatric surgery to ensure optimal results.

The location and reputation of the hospital or clinic where the surgery will be performed can also impact the cost. Renowned facilities with state-of-the-art equipment and excellent patient care may charge higher fees compared to smaller or less well-known establishments.

Additional services and aftercare, such as nutritional counseling, psychological support, or follow-up visits, may also contribute to the overall cost. These services are crucial for long-term success and should be considered when evaluating the total expenses involved.

By considering these factors and discussing them with your healthcare provider, you can gain a better understanding of how they affect the cost of bariatric surgery in the Philippines. This knowledge will assist you in making an informed decision that aligns with your specific needs and budget.
